Samsung’s 2026 flagship OLED TV, the 65-inch S90H, is currently available at a $700 discount, reducing the price from $2,697.99 to $1,997.99. This deal is live now through Amazon, which is also including room-of-choice delivery. The discount makes a high-end OLED TV more accessible for consumers seeking premium picture quality and features.

The discounted price applies specifically to the 65-inch model of Samsung’s S90H OLED TV, a 2026 release known for its matte screen that reduces reflections, making it suitable for bright rooms. The TV boasts features like deep blacks, vibrant colors, and wide viewing angles, with four HDMI 2.1 ports supporting 4K at 165Hz, variable refresh rate, and low input lag, making it suitable for gaming. Its matte screen design helps reduce glare from ambient lighting, improving visibility during daytime viewing.

Samsung’s 2026 OLED TV Launch and Market Position

Samsung introduced its 2026 OLED TV lineup, including the S90H series, earlier this year, emphasizing features like matte screens, high refresh rates, and wide viewing angles. The company’s OLED offerings compete with LG’s premium models, such as the C6 series, which focus more on home-theater performance and Dolby Vision support. How does the matte screen affect picture quality?

The matte coating reduces reflections and glare, making it easier to view in bright rooms, though it may slightly soften the image compared to glossy OLEDs.
